Abstract

This paper presents a cost-effective and innovative method for determining and visually communicating a vehicle's steering angle using a VL53L0X distance sensor and a microcontroller-controlled LED array. The system replaces conventional steering angle sensors, offering a scalable solution aimed at reducing road accidents due to uncommunicated vehicle turns. The number of LEDs activated is directly proportional to the steering angle, providing a real-time visual cue to trailing drivers. This approach promotes enhanced safety while maintaining affordability and ease of integration.
